Contagion Coefficient

Context

The Contagion Coefficient, within cryptocurrency, options trading, and financial derivatives, quantifies the systemic risk propagation stemming from interconnectedness. It assesses the likelihood and magnitude of distress in one asset or entity cascading to others within a network. This metric is particularly relevant given the nascent and often opaque nature of crypto markets, where correlations can shift rapidly and unexpected. Understanding this coefficient is crucial for risk managers and traders seeking to mitigate potential losses arising from market-wide shocks.
